Pikes Peak Road Runners Fall Series

The Fall Series is a four-race fall cross country series held in city and county parks around Colorado Springs. Trails vary from well-maintained paths to rocky single-track with tree roots and uneven footing. One course notes rocky, hilly single-track sections and the presence of snakes; another begins and finishes on grass fields.

Distances and locations:

  • 3.8 miles, Bear Creek Terrace: soccer fields, regional trail, single-track.
  • 4 miles, North Monument Valley Park: grass field start, side trails, grass finish.
  • 5.5 miles, Piñon Valley and Ute Valley Parks: rocky, hilly, single-track.
  • 7.4 miles, Palmer Park: technical trails with rocks and uneven footing.

All entrants must be at least 15 years old. The events are chip timed and scoring is based on chip time. There are no awards for individual races; runners who complete all four races are eligible for overall and age group awards. Overall awards and age group awards are separate and no duplicate awards are given. Awards are presented at the club membership meeting and awards dinner on November 22, 2025.

Registration is online only through RunSignup and closes at 5:00pm the day before each race; there is no race day registration. A commemorative lightweight short sleeve unisex shirt is available for an additional fee. First responders and active military are eligible for a stated discount; contact the race director with identification to receive a discount code. Race day updates are posted on the club Facebook page. The series has been held since 1979. Visit the organization's website for the most recent information.
